Top 5 Music and Podcasts Apps Performance in Finland Q1 2023
In Q1 2023, Finland's top music and podcasts apps showed varied performance in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users, according to Sensor Tower data.
In Q1 2023, Finland's top music and podcasts apps exhibited diverse tr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ides a comprehensive look at the performance of these apps on a unified platform.
Podme: Premium Podcast player saw a consistent incre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$33K in mid-January. Downloads varied, with a notable peak of around 1.8K in the week of January 16. Active users rose steadily from 12.5K to over 14.5K by the end of the quarter.
Podimo: Podcasts & audiobooks experienced fluctuations in weekly revenue, reaching a high of about $9.7K by the end of January. Downloads spiked to around 6.3K in mid-February, while active users increased significantly, peaking at over 10K in the same period.
YouTube Music maintained a relatively stable weekly revenue, hovering around $7K throughout the quarter. Downloads were steady, averaging around 1K per week. Active users remained robust, consistently around 190K, with a slight increase towards the end of March.
Spotify - Music and Podcasts showed a notable rise in weekly revenue, reaching around $9.2K in mid-March. Downloads fluctuated, with a peak of approximately 8K at the start of the quarter. The app maintained a strong base of active users, averaging around 1.2M throughout the quarter.
TIDAL Music: HiFi Sound displayed varying weekly revenue, with a high of about $4.9K in late February. Downloads remained relatively stable, averaging around 400 per week. Active users hovered around 11.5K, showing minor fluctuations over the quarter.
